Delhi: The teams of Australia and South Africa will face face to face in the T20 series of three matches starting from August 10. This entire series will be played on the soil of Australia. The Kangaroo team captain will be in the hands of Mitchell Marsh, while South Africa’s command will be handled by Aiden Markram.

Many big names in Australia’s team, Cummins-Stark relaxed

Australia’s T20 team consists of Mitchell Marsh (captain), Sean Abbott, Tim David, Ben Dvarshuis, Nathan Ellis, Cameron Green, Josh Hazlewood, Travis Head, Josh English, Matt Kuhnemann, Glenn Maxwell, Michel Owen, Mitchel Owen, Matthew Short and Adam Zampa.

Fast bowler Josh Hazlewood has returned to the team, while Pat Cummins and Mitchell Starc have been rested. All -rounder Glenn Maxwell will also be an important part of the team. The responsibility of the spin department will be on the shoulders of experienced Adam Zampa.

South African team will land with young players

South Africa has given a chance to many young faces in its T20 team for this series. The team includes Aiden Markram (Captain), Corbin Bosch, Dewald Brevis, Nandre Burger, George Linde, Quenna Mafaka, Senuran Muthusami, Lungi Nagidi, Nakaba Peter, Luan-Dra Pytorius, Kagiso Rabada, Ryan Ricelton, Triston Stabs, Prenelan Subrayan and Ryanal Dhusain.

In this team, youths like Brevis, Mafaka and Pritorius will have a great opportunity to prove themselves internationally. At the same time, the team will have high expectations from experienced players like Markram, Rabada, Stabs and Dusain.

When and where will the competition be?

First T20 Eye Match: On August 10 – Marra Cricket Ground, Darwin

Second T20I match: On August 12 – Marra Cricket Ground, Darwin

Third T20I match: On August 16 – Cazelle’s Stadium, Cairns

Australia has dominated till now

The first T20 international match between South Africa and Australia was played in the year 2006. Since then, a total of 25 T20I matches have been played between the two teams, in which Australia has won 17 and South Africa has won 8 matches.

There have been 7 T20 matches between the two teams on the Australian soil, of which Australia has won 5 times and South Africa 2 times. According to the data, the Kangaroo team looks heavy, but the South African team adorned with young players has the ability to upset.
